Centaurus Metals Ltd (CTM)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ency
Based on the latest financial reports, Centaurus Metals Ltd (CTM)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of -0.097x as of December 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(AU$-4.37 Million ≈ $-3.09 Million USD) by net assets (AU$45.06 Million ≈ $31.88 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. About Centaurus Metals Ltd
Centaurus Metals Limited engages in the exploration, evaluation, and development mineral resource projects in Brazil. The company explores for copper, nickel, gold, and iron ore deposits. Its flagship project is the Jaguar nickel sulphide project covering an area of approximately 30 square kilometers of land package located in the Carajás Mineral Province, northern Brazil.
